Description

Cloud computing is revolutionising the way that large, and often complex, datasets are stored and analysed. Our Cloud Computing MSc aims to produce experts with practical experience who can work with companies from around the world to realise the business benefits of this exciting technology.

Our Research
Computer Sciences and Informatics 9th in UK with 90% outstanding research impact. 
Research Excellence Framework 2014

Our course focuses on both theory and practice so that you can understand and implement cloud computing applications. You will cover key subjects such as advanced object-oriented programming, data mining and big data analytics.

Through this course you will develop both your technical and professional skills to underpin personal development and future career success. Our comprehensive research training provides a basis for PhD study.

This is a demanding and rewarding course. We have close links to research by the Scalable Systems Group and the Digital Institute in the School of Computing. Our Cloud Computing research also has links with companies such as Red Hat and Hewlett-Packard. They often employ our graduates and also offer summer project internships to students.

Our graduates have an excellent record of finding employment. Recent examples include Software Engineer for IBM UK and Software Developer for Red Hat.

All academic staff involved in teaching cloud computing modules have international reputations for their contributions to the field and some have extensive experience as practitioners in industry.

As a student on this course, you will be encouraged to play a full part in the life of the School, participating in seminars delivered by distinguished external speakers. Our experienced and helpful staff are happy to offer support with all aspects of your course from admissions to graduation and developing your career. The course is part of a suite of related courses, which creates a tight-knit cohort.
